How Our Roof Leak Water Removal Process Works

When you call us, our team springs into action. We’ll arrive within 60 minutes to assess the damage and begin the removal process. Our certified technicians use specialized equipment, including desiccant dehumidifiers and high-velocity air movers, to quickly and efficiently remove water and dry your property. We’ll work around the clock to get your home back to normal, usually within 3-5 days.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will arrive at your property to assess the damage and create a customized plan for removal and drying. We’ll identify the source of the leak and develop a strategy to contain and remove the water. Our technicians will also inspect your property for any signs of mold or mildew.

Step 2: Water Removal

We’ll use specialized equipment, including pumps and wet vacuums, to remove water from your property. Our team will carefully extract water from affected areas, including walls, floors, and ceilings. We’ll also remove any saturated materials, such as drywall and carpeting.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been removed, our team will use high-velocity air movers and desiccant dehumidifiers to dry your property. We’ll carefully monitor the moisture levels in your walls, floors, and ceilings to ensure everything is dry and safe.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ting

After the drying process is complete, our team will sanitize and disinfect your property to remove any remaining bacteria, viruses, or fungi. We’ll use EPA-registered cleaning products to ensure your property is safe and healthy.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ration

Once the sanitizing and disinfecting process is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your property is safe and secure. We’ll make any necessary repairs and recommend any more restoration work to get your home back to normal.

Roof Leak Water Removal Cost in Gray, GA

The cost of roof leak water removal varies based on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Gray, GA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common scenarios: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Small leak removal and drying $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water involved.
Large leak removal and drying $2,500 – $10,000 The size of the affected area and the amount of water involved.
Water damage to belongings $1,000 – $5,000 The type and quantity of damaged belongings.
Musty odors and mold removal $500 – $2,000 The severity of the mold growth and the size of the affected area.
Roof leak during a storm $2,500 – $10,000 The severity of the leak and the amount of water involved.

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the actual cost of roof leak water removal will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and will work with you to create a customized plan that meets your needs and budget.

Common Questions About Roof Leak Water Removal

What causes roof leaks?

Roof leaks are often caused by damaged or missing shingles, cracked or broken flashing, and clogged or damaged gutters. Our team can help identify the source of the leak and provide a solution to get your home back to normal.

How long does it take to remove water from my property?

The length of time it takes to remove water from your property depends on the severity of the leak and the amount of water involved. Our team will work to remove water as quickly as possible, usually within 3-5 days.

Will my insurance cover the cost of roof leak water removal?

It depends on your insurance policy. We’ll work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process and help you understand your coverage options.

Can I prevent roof leaks from happening in the first place?

Yes, regular maintenance can help prevent roof leaks. We recommend inspecting your roof at least twice a year and repairing any damaged or missing shingles. Our team can also provide recommendations for roof maintenance and repair.
